Testing Precautions
Check stall speed only if vehicle shows poor performance or acceleration (despite a properly tuned engine). When making test, do not hold throttle open any longer than the time it takes to read tachometer or torque convertor will overheat. Maximum stall speed test time is 20 seconds. If test must be repeated, wait at least 20 seconds.
If engine speed exceeds limits shown, release accelerator immediately as clutch or band slippage is indicated. See STALL SPEED SPECIFICATIONS .
